You don’t feel behind simply because you make too little money. In fact, for many high earners, income alone isn’t the core issue anymore. The real challenge? Income without structure. In this episode, I break down why earning more money doesn’t automatically create financial freedom — and why many successful professionals still feel financially tight, stressed, or stuck. If your income has grown but your flexibility hasn’t… this episode may resonate with you. In This Episode, We Cover: • Why income is step one — but not a complete wealth strategy • How lifestyle creep can quietly slow financial progress • Tax pressures many W2 earners face • Why rising net worth doesn’t always mean rising flexibility • The liquidity mistake many high earners make • Why 401(k)s and IRAs alone may not create the level of freedom some people expect • How debt can reduce optionality (even when it feels manageable) • What a more intentional financial structure can look like • How to build wealth in a way that aligns with lower stress and greater flexibility Many high-income professionals: • Max out retirement accounts • Upgrade homes and lifestyles • Earn consistent raises • Invest responsibly And still feel behind. That’s often not a motivation problem. It can be a structural problem.
